Specifications and Appointments:
Back and sides: Birch (harvested in Rocky Mountain House area)
Top: Sitka spruce
Neck: Birch (harvested in Rocky Mountain House area), 650mm scale, with carbon fiber reinforcement and double action truss rod
Fingerboard: African Ebony, with compound radius
Peghead overlay: African Ebony with Abalone logo inlay
Bridge: East Indian Rosewood
Nut: Bone, 1 11/16" width
Saddle: Bone, 2 1/8" saddle spacing, 10 degree back angled for improved geometry
Bridge pins: Indian Ebony
Trim Bindings / End graft: African Ebony
Purfling: Ebony/ Maple/Ebony fine line purfling
Finish: French Polished shellac
Tuning Machines: Gotoh 510 mini
Sound port: boosts volume, serves as monitor to player
Bracing: Sitka spruce, forward shifted, tapered leg
Case: deluxe hard shell
Lifetime Warranty, excluding improper humidification damage
